-
1 # 豬七戒愛音樂於軒瑤
-
2 # 科技老扎
不建議大齡青年轉行程式設計師,程式設計師本事三十多後就很不吃香了,大齡培訓出來發展是很困難的。現在很多公司都在招剛畢業不久的年輕小夥子,因為能適應加班,沒有家庭瑣事,成本還低。如果非要培訓轉行,也不是不可以,做好一段時間痛苦的準備。
-
3 # 鬼谷子職場
首先,堅定自己走程式設計師的信念
1、自己既然已經做過了培訓,就不應該輕易的放棄自己的想法。
2、首先可以嘗試一些面試。透過面試查漏補缺,瞭解自己哪方便行,哪方面不行,然後回家繼續複習,面試五到六家這樣的一個公司的話,就會有一個就會有offer。
3、別被周圍的人情緒所影響,好多培訓出來的這個程式設計師,最後都沒堅持下去,既然自己已經做出了選擇,就要堅持下去。
其次,把身段放低,別放棄機會
1、剛開始進入職場的我們可以選擇去一些小公司,或者是一些外包公司。程式設計師最有價值的是自己經過的專案經驗,所以抓住一切機會多做些專案,才是正道。
2、多從網上看一些面試題,大部分公司的面試都大同小異, 把基礎知識夯實, 不行可以上一些公開課, 總之網際網路上的資料很多,你在哪方面有缺陷就要多學習哪方面的東西。
最後,提升自己的職業技能才是最終的關鍵。1、不管自己是不是培訓過的,要適應企業的發展需要才是最關鍵的,也就是企業所需要的職業技能的人才。
2、多去招聘網站上去調研這些這些公司都需要哪些技能,包括工作職責。有的放矢的完善自己。
-
4 # Argon科技
我們都知道在網際網路高速發展的現在,程式設計師已經成為了一個高薪職業,與其他行業相比,程式設計師的工資一直是名列前茅,因此很多大學生以及應屆畢業生都想加入網際網路這個行業。但是學程式設計真的有前途嗎?做程式設計師發展前景怎麼樣?
在很多人眼裡,程式設計師就是高工資的代名詞,也是絕大部分人對程式設計師的第一印象,可是我們絕不會像羨慕公務員那樣,去誇讚程式設計師:這麼高的工資,一輩子就不用愁了,在現實生活中,似乎也沒見過五六十歲的碼農,佝僂著在電腦旁碼這程式碼。
程式設計師都是吃青春飯的,那麼未來年紀大點了怎麼辦?
軟體開發人員往往工作強度較大,遇到緊急開發專案的話,則需要熬夜加班做專案,所以在體力上較其他的工作要求更高一些。與此同時,軟體開發人員需要嚴密的邏輯思維能力,而如果人員年齡偏大以後其反應及思維能力會有所下降,所以幹起活兒來會更加吃力一些。
其實,有以上觀點的人,均是出於對軟體開發工程師這份工作不太瞭解。
年輕程式設計師雖然在體力以及腦力上佔有一定的優勢,但是相對而言工作經驗欠缺。“老程式設計師”(相對而言)因為工作經驗及閱歷等原因,只要在工作上不會出現重大失誤等情況,往往在面對均等的升職機會時,往往最容易獲得,例如專案經理、總監等。
綜上,程式設計師是個靠實力且發展前途無限的行業。
在以上的分享關於這個問題的解答都是個人的意見與建議,我希望我分享的這個問題的解答能夠幫助到大家。
-
5 # 碼農的一天
1、如果你想從事java ,則建議從以下知識點入手:
java 基礎知識: java資料型別、流程控制(if,while,for等)、面向物件基礎(類、介面、抽象類、訪問修飾符、final關鍵字、static關鍵字等)、集合(Map、List、Set、Collections工具類)、java基礎類庫(String,Object ,System等)、java8。
高階知識: 泛型、java反射、內部類、列舉、註解、異常、IO流、java虛擬機器、java併發程式設計、網路程式設計(BIO/NIO/AIO)等
框架知識:Spring/SpringMVC/Mybatis/springBoot
專案管理工具:Git/SVN--Maven/Gradle/Linux/Jenkins
java 設計模式,設計原則(開閉原則、依賴倒置原則、單一職責原則、介面隔離原則、迪米特法則、里氏替換原則、合成複用原則)、建立型(簡單工廠、工廠方法、抽象工廠、建造者模式、單例模式、原型模式)、行為型(策略模式、模板方法模式、迭代器模式、委派模式、責任鏈模式、命令模式、備忘錄模式、狀態模式、訪問者模式、中介者模式)、結構型模式(介面卡模式、門面模式、裝飾器模式、代理模式、享元模式、組合模式、橋接模式)
2、架構師需要掌握的知識體系原始碼分析:Spring 5.0、Mybatis、SpringMVC、SpringBoot2.0
分散式中介軟體:RabbitMQ/kafka/RocketMQ
效能最佳化: JVM/Tomcat/MySql
分散式架構技術: Zookeeper/Dubbo/Netty/redis/Nginx/ShardingSphere
分散式儲存技術:ElasticSearch/FastDFS/Mongodb/
微服務技術:SpringCloud/Spring Cloud Alibaba/ServiceMesh
併發程式設計:併發基礎(多執行緒、synchronized原理、volatile、ThreadLocal記憶體洩漏問題、CAS原理、Executor執行緒池、lock與java技術模型、fork-join、阻塞佇列、CountDownLatch、CyclicBarrier
資料結構: 線性表、連結串列、佇列、棧、二分搜尋、雜湊表、樹、二叉樹、最小生成樹、最短路徑等
-
6 # 雷蒙爸的科技日記
培訓出來的程式設計師,要保持積極的心態。其實真實狀況沒有我們想象的那麼糟糕。我的建議是先利用所學,站穩腳跟;在崗位中積累一定的經驗,再根據自己的能力特點作進一步的提升和轉型。
1. 首先大公司裁撤的人不是你的競爭對手,要放寬心。一些大的網際網路公司,的確是向大家傳遞了一些負面訊息。但是,並不是說,這些裁掉的人,就會和剛培訓出來的新人爭奪工作機會。這是兩件事情,不需要製造不必要的焦慮。
首先大型網際網路公司裁撤的人員中,尤其是技術人員,薪資待遇會很高,下一份工作的定位、職位、薪資依然會有一定要求。不會說一個月薪2W的人,裁撤後去和一份月薪4K的人去爭奪工作機會。
對於公司招人來說,招人是有規劃的。公司會選擇“適用”的人才,工資待遇要符合崗位的需要,夠用即可。如果公司需要的是一個初級程式設計師,他就不會硬著頭皮去招一個架構專家。
所以,不必擔心。
2. 大城市的體量,崗位多、公司多。瘦死的駱駝比馬大我在想,你問這個問題,說明你在一線城市。一線城市的體量畢竟是大的,崗位需求畢竟會維持在一個量級,不至於明天就沒有程式設計師了。所以行業雖然收緊,但機會依然是有的。原來我花2周的時間,面試3家單位,拿到一份OFFER,現在能要花1個月,面試6家單位,才能拿到OFFER,困難雖有,但是相對的。僅此而已。
3. 先就業,站穩腳跟,再擇業,提升轉型對於剛剛培訓結束的準程式設計師,對行業、包括自己的認知、以及後期的職業規劃,都是茫然的。既然如此,我的建議是先入行,入職一家公司先把經驗積累起來。
一方面可以站穩腳跟,化被動為主動,從被動的接受機會,轉變成主動的觀望機會。
另一方面可以積累工作經驗。只有做的多了,才知道接下來自己的方向、優勢在哪裡。到那個時候,再做調整。
別擔心,只要專注、努力、認真,你就可以有不錯的發展。要給自己樹立信心,年輕就是本錢,因為畢竟網際網路的一批大佬,雷軍,周鴻禕,都是程式設計師出身。有誰說,你不會是下一個呢?
-
7 # 年輕人不講武德嗎
大廠去不了咱去小廠啊,小廠這麼多,還是有機會的,多多充實自己哈,慢慢攢經驗,有能力了再才有選擇的餘地,生命不息學習不止!努力加油吧
-
8 # 剛子隨筆
這個和培訓不培訓沒有必然關係,打鐵還得自身硬,想要在網際網路浪潮中立足,就必須保持敬畏之心,從基礎開始一步一步往上走,哪裡不懂學哪裡,要有計劃成體系的補充自己的短板。現在網際網路公司到處裁員,想要混是行不通的。
回覆列表
程式設計師做資料庫運維或伺服器運維比較好上手也好找工作,或者直接改做應用更快,都是比較好的出路,再或者就是搞wincC的邏輯化控制PLC,本行不變的情況下搞溫溼度蝶閥工控更加前景廣闊,總之只要放下所謂身段踏踏實實的出路還是很多的